  3. I have spent a bit of time trying to find some new rear door rubbers (weatherseal strip) for the KE30 and were really unsuccessful. I located front ones at clark rubber quite easily at for $50 each, but found i could only get rear door rubbers as a 'buy by the metre' type setup, which would have to look a bit ugly once fitted.

     

    So i went to my mate corollaandy's place to see what i could find, and took home a pair off a ke70 which seem to be MUCH EASIER TO FIND in overrated condition. When i got home i found the only difference in the rubbers is the small locator holes for the clips, they are actually the perfect length. So with a small drill bit and a cordless, it took 5 minutes to redrill the rubbers, and i have almost new door rubbers. :P

  9. Since you seem have chosen the bastard of a fit s13 gearbox, i will explain why it is such a bastard. The moving and rewelding of the floor is not the bastard problem,it is the structural brace that runs inside the car that the front of your seats bolt to. The gearstick lands right where this is :P . So in order to maintain the strength of your car you will need to unpick that brace then move the floor, then re-route that brace. Simple yet time consuming. The other reson i wish i went for a celica box is because silvia boxes have alot of cooling problems, so after a couple of big burnouts youre already in need of another :P

     

    With the calibration of your speedo, you may just fluke it. I am running 4:11 and 17s and mine fluked to me perfect. If not , take a scan of your gauge face, move the numbers on paint, then glue it to your old one, :)

  10. The speedo is not a problem, an old bluebird manual drive bolts onto the sr gearbox, then u just use the stocko cable.

     

    The mounts line up with the crossmember, as in not too far forward or back, obviously custom mounts are needed.

     

    The sump fits like it was made for a rolla, could not be any better, and this allows you to mount the motor really low (better handling).

     

    Tailshaft should cost a max of $130 to be shortened and balanced.If u supply parts.

     

    The gearbox is a bastard, it is too long for the rola tunnel and serious tunnel mods are required, I was talkin to a guy at powercruise with a KE20 and he actually adapted a celica box with a cut and shut bellhousing, in hindsight this is a better option.

     

    As far as mods approval goes, all up for 6 mods it cost me $280. Theres no excuse not to. Besides, my engineer picked up some things i am glad he did, it is worth it.

  12. The other thing the SR20DEs don't have is oil squirters. So your pistons cook if youre running high-ish boost. Id be limiting myself to 12psi absolute TOPS...but thats just me.

     

    My advice with the S14 SR20DET is... ditch it and get a red top SR20. Not trying to be biased or anything (if they honestly made more power, Id use one) The manifolds (and to an extent the ports) on the later motors are shit and the low mount, high port setup of the redtops flow better. I do know of a guy making 546 WHEEL horsepower with the stock redtop manifold. They flow that good!! The VCT can be troublesome too. There was a problem with oil pressure not getting up to the actuator quick enough and a rattling noise developing. Nissan have a fix for it, but thats more money. The extra power S14 motors make standard is simply a larger turbo (T28 vs T25G) and a bit of VCT.

  19. Its not about the revs, its about the head design....

     

    An L20 head is a peice of junk, just a bad design, they have a tendency to detonate even when standard with low compression. The L18 head on the other hand is an awesome design and it is possible to run some pretty high compression ratio.

     

    Most people put the 1800 head on the 2L, but if you can't be bothered go the 1800.

     

    Also according to factory figures the 1800 had more power anyway, less torque though.... :D
